I think our Eastern Bluebirds are confused? They’ve begun building a nest in their box. I cleaned it out when we returned to SC in mid-October and this week we’ve seen them entering a few times and starting a nest. Any explanation?

Nancy Brown, Johns Island, SC

Answer:

Interesting behavior. “Our” EABL don’t migrate. Others come to spend the winter. The “visitors” may be checking out potential nesting sites. Bluebirds also use communal roosts during the winter.

A blog by thewoodthrustsshop.com titled “Fall Bluebird Activity” speculates this behavior is a pair bonding behavior not a nesting attempt.

– Bob Mercer, SIB’s “Resident Naturalist”
